Transaction e21645de613455886c69e777a6971371609ab4d1bdd88de3808ed8a099b66890
1 Input
1 Output
-
e21645de613455886c69e777a6971371609ab4d1bdd88de3808ed8a099b66890:0
- value
- 298520
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fb1440cbbef12b388a2b523f9f1e7ce3f441c50
- address
- bc1qp7c5gr9mauft8z9zk53lnu08ecl5g8zsx27h9j